Routine Upkeep
Regular maintenance is essential for keeping your Nike x HyperBoot in peak condition. After each use, wipe down the device with a soft, damp cloth to remove any sweat or oils.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aning materials that could damage the surface.
Make sure to store the device in a cool, dry place, and avoid leaving it in areas with high heat or humidity. If you plan to not use the HyperBoot for an extended period, ensure the battery is charged to around 50% before storing it to preserve battery life.
Troubleshooting Common Performance Issues
Device Won’t Turn On
- Check the Battery: Ensure the device has enough charge by connecting it to the charger for at least 30 minutes. If it doesn’t turn on after charging, the battery may need to be replaced.
- Inspect the Power Button: Ensure that the power button is not stuck or damaged. A malfunctioning button can prevent the device from turning on.
- Reset the Device: If all else fails, perform a reset by following the reset instructions in the user manual. This can often resolve minor software glitches.
Inconsistent Power or Low Battery Life
- Charge Fully: Always charge the HyperBoot to 100% before use. If you frequently experience battery issues, consider replacing the battery or checking the power adapter for defects.
- Battery Calibration: Occasionally, your device may require battery recalibration. To do this, fully discharge and then fully charge the device. This can help restore normal battery performance.
Excessive Noise or Vibration
- Check for Obstructions: Ensure that no debris, such as dirt or clothing, is obstructing the moving parts of the device.
- Inspect Massage Heads: If the massage heads are not attached properly, they can cause noise and irregular vibrations. Ensure all attachments are secured tightly.
- Test Different Settings: Lowering the intensity may help reduce excess noise or vibration, particularly if you’re using the device on a very sensitive area.
Uneven or Weak Massage Pressure
- Adjust Intensity: If the massage feels too weak or uneven, check the intensity settings and increase them gradually.
- Massage Head Alignment: Ensure that the massage heads are properly aligned with the area you’re targeting. Misalignment can cause uneven pressure distribution.

Battery Efficiency Optimization
Maximizing battery life is crucial for ensuring your HyperBoot lasts through multiple sessions. To preserve battery:
- Turn Off Between Uses: Always turn off the device when not in use to prevent unnecessary battery drain.
- Use Lower Intensity Settings: While higher intensities deliver more powerful massages, they also consume more power. Using lower settings when possible can help extend battery life.
- Charge Only When Needed: Avoid overcharging the device, as this can reduce the lifespan of the battery. Charge it only when it reaches around 20% to 30%.
